Oil producers agree extension of output curbs: Iraq
by Staff Writers
Vienna (AFP) Nov 30, 2017


Oil producer nations agreed Thursday to keep production curbs in place for another nine months until the end of 2018, Iraq's oil minister said after talks in Vienna.

The extension by 24 nations "is nine months" from March 31 until the end of 2018, Jabbar al-Luaibi told reporters after talks in Vienna.

The producers were expected to confirm the agreement at a news conference shortly.

The accord among the 14 members of the Organization of the Petroleum Exporting Countries and 10 others including Russia was first struck a year ago and was already extended once until March 31, 2018.

The aim is to reduce a global excess in supply that has pushed oil prices lower and left a huge hole in the finances of producer nations, despite making life easier for buyers of crude.

The situation has been helped by improved economic conditions, notably in energy-hungry China, that have boosting demand for crude.

Higher prices have been of little help to OPEC member Venezuela, however, teetering on the brink of a full-blown debt default.

PHMSA: Keystone spill from damage during installation
Washington (UPI) Nov 30, 2017
Mechanical damage from construction of a section of the Keystone pipeline in 2008 in South Dakota likely resulted in the latest release, a federal report found. TransCanada closed down much of the 2,687-mile network in North America in mid-November after reporting a release of about 5,000 barrels of oil in rural South Dakota.
